FIELD SECTION
The field section based at our Godmanchester Shelter take in and rehome a variety of animals including horses and ponies, sheep, goats and occasionally pigs. They also care for our resident flock of soay sheep and 'Dino' our llama and 'Beauty' the Red Deer. The field animals come to Wood Green through a variety of reasons, some are due to ill health of their owners, others through loss of grazing land, goats are often in need of a home due to unsuitable accommodation. The field animals at Wood Green are firstly checked over by our equine veterinary team, they are micro chipped or eartagged, vaccinated, wormed and foot trimmed prior to rehoming. The field section are a small dedicated team who work closely together to ensure a high standard of care to all of their animals, incorporated in this are individual animal assessments which helps them in selecting the best possible new home.
